About Sunnie Natural Eye Drops
Sunnie Natural Eye Drops are “homeopathically” medicated and are said to contain plant-based ingredients that provide instant moisture and relief for dry, red, and irritated eyes. The manufacturer claims that these drops are preservative-free, vasoconstrictor-free, and contact lens-friendly.
There are three formulas available: Dryness, Redness, and Digital Eye Strain. Each formula is designed to address specific eye concerns, such as dryness and irritation, redness and inflammation, and eye strain.

My Experience with Sunnie Natural Eye Drops
I was psyched to try Sunnie Natural Eye Drops, especially since I have suffered from dry and irritated eyes for a while now. I used the drops for two weeks, twice daily in the morning and at night.
The first thing that stood out to me most was that the formula was gentle and didn’t sting or burn my eyes. The drops absorbed quickly and left no residue or sticky feeling behind like some other drops I have tried in the past.
After using the drops for a couple of days, I started to notice a significant reduction in my eye dryness and irritation. My eyes felt more comfortable and I will definitely be purchasing another one as my eyes have not felt this good in a while.
However, I didn’t notice any significant improvement in eye redness, which was one of the claimed benefits. Suffice it to say, that while they do provide excellent relief for dry, irritated eyes, they may not be as effective for reducing eye redness.
